Have you ever tried to travel to Bangalore with trains like Gorakhpur Express, the worst train I ever traveled with as passenger trains are better than this. It stops at the station where you do not have anything to eat or drink. Total numbers of stations on which it stop are more than twice which railway shows in its list. No pantry car facilities available (for the passenger traveling for more than 40 Hrs. of Journey, you can imagine). All you have the train full of private vendors who charges 25% to 40% extra sometimes more.
How it is happening because all the top officials and Railway staff even Engine Driver, AC Coach Attendent and all other staff members is having a good dam share with free food for them.

Indian Railways is divided into seventeen zonal railways, and each zonal railway is subdivided into Divisions. There are about 67 divisions. Indian Railway's rail network is the busiest in the world, transporting over 18 million passengers and more than 2 million tonnes of freight daily.
